Best practices for curating representative holdout datasets that accurately evaluate generalization of models.
A practical guide to constructing holdout datasets that truly reflect diverse real-world scenarios, address distributional shifts, avoid leakage, and provide robust signals for assessing model generalization across tasks and domains.
August 09, 2025
Facebook X Reddit
In building holdout datasets, the central aim is to preserve the integrity of evaluation while capturing the breadth of real-world variation. Begin by defining the target population and the meaningful axes of heterogeneity your model will encounter, such as geography, user segments, time, and data modality. Map historical data available across these axes and identify where gaps exist. Then decide on stratification rules that reflect practical deployment contexts, ensuring that the holdout setup does not accidentally mirror training data through obvious leakage or near-duplicate samples. Finally, document the rationale behind each partition to enable reproducibility and critical review by stakeholders who will rely on the results for governance and risk assessment.
A strong holdout strategy balances coverage with practicality, avoiding excessive fragmentation that hinders interpretability. Begin by auditing the dataset for duplicates, leakage, and label inconsistencies, addressing issues before partitioning. Use temporal splits to evaluate performance under shift, reserving future periods for testing where feasible, which closely mirrors production conditions. When possible, incorporate stratified sampling to guarantee representation of minority and edge cases without inflating variance. Consider multi-resolution holds that test robustness across varying granularity levels, such as high-level cohorts and fine-grained subgroups. Finally, align the holdout design with measurable objectives and success criteria, so evaluation translates into actionable improvements in model behavior.
Include diverse contexts and stress-test potential generalization gaps.
A disciplined approach to holdout curation begins with a clear specification of what constitutes generalization in the given domain. Identify the realistic distribution shifts your model will encounter, such as seasonality, demographic evolution, or new feature distributions, and ensure the holdout captures these shifts realistically. Employ data profiling to detect correlations between features and labels that could inadvertently leak information from the training set. Then design partitions that resist such leakage by grouping related samples and removing near-duplicates across sets. Document every decision, including why a sample was placed in holdout rather than training. This transparency supports audits, regulatory reviews, and collaborative refinement among data scientists, product teams, and domain experts.
ADVERTISEMENT
ADVERTISEMENT
Beyond preventing leakage, you should assess how representations and learned priors transfer across contexts. Create holdout slices that isolate particular conditions, such as rare event scenarios or high-noise environments, to stress-test the model’s resilience. Use cross-domain validation when feasible to explore performance on related but distinct tasks, which highlights potential generalization gaps. Track not only accuracy but also calibration, ambiguity in predictions, and error modes that reveal systematic weaknesses. Incorporate explainability checks to ensure decisions are not driven by spurious correlations. A robust holdout fosters confidence that improvements during development will translate to real-world effectiveness.
Regularly review, update, and justify holdout configurations and drift responses.
A practical guideline is to structure holdout through a phased, peer-reviewed process that invites external perspectives. Start with an internal draft partition, then circulate to colleagues for critique on whether the split captures anticipated deployment contexts. Use sensitivity analyses to measure how small changes in partition boundaries affect performance estimates, which helps you gauge the stability of conclusions. Establish criteria for when a holdout is considered too small or too volatile to be meaningful, and have contingency plans to recombine or expand partitions as the data landscape evolves. Maintain an auditable trail of decisions, data processing steps, and validation metrics to support ongoing governance and compliance.
ADVERTISEMENT
ADVERTISEMENT
Another essential dimension is monitoring drift anchors within the holdout framework. Periodically re-evaluate whether the holdout continues to reflect current production realities as user behavior shifts, new features are introduced, or regulatory requirements change. If drift is detected, update partitions thoughtfully to preserve comparability over time while still representing present conditions. Use versioned datasets and release notes so stakeholders can trace performance trends back to specific holdout configurations. Encourage cross-functional reviews that compare holdout outcomes with business metrics, ensuring the evaluation translates into improvements that align with product goals and user needs.
Tie evaluation outcomes to real deployment contexts and consequences.
When constructing Text 7, emphasize the interplay between dataset quality and holdout credibility. The holdout should not be a repository of compromised samples or mislabeled instances, because such flaws inflate error signals and mislead conclusions about generalization. Implement rigorous preprocessing checks, including label auditing, feature normalization, and outlier handling that preserves signal while removing noise. Validate that the partition boundaries stand up to re-sampling and cross-validation practices, ensuring stability across multiple runs. Consider enlisting third-party data audits for objective assessments of representativeness and integrity. In addition, ensure that privacy-preserving measures do not erode the utility of holdout comparisons, striking a balance between protection and informative evaluation.
Emphasize the practical implications of holdout integrity by tying evaluation results to deployment realities. Define success metrics beyond a single score, incorporating calibration, decision confidence, and potential equity considerations across subgroups. Build dashboards that visualize holdout performance across partitions, shifts, and time windows, enabling rapid detection of abnormal patterns. Encourage teams to interpret results in the context of failure modes and real-world consequences, rather than chasing marginal improvements. Foster a culture where questioning holdout relevance is welcomed, and where updates to holds are grounded in empirical evidence and stakeholder consensus.
ADVERTISEMENT
ADVERTISEMENT
Build traceable, scalable, and robust holdout evaluation processes.
A comprehensive holdout strategy requires careful handling of data provenance and lineage. Track the origin of samples, transformations applied, and the precise versions of features used at each stage. This traceability supports replicability, audits, and the ability to reproduce findings in downstream analyses. Protect against inadvertent information leakage by stamping which features are available during inference and ensuring that those features are not derived using the target labels. Establish governance protocols that govern access, usage, and retention of holdout data, with clear responsibilities for data stewards and model validators. When possible, automate parts of the lineage recording to minimize human error and maintain consistency across experiments.
In practice, maintain a healthy balance between experimental rigor and operational feasibility. Build holdout datasets that are large enough to yield stable estimates but not so unwieldy that iteration slows down development cycles. Leverage stratified sampling and bootstrapping techniques to quantify uncertainty and to understand how sensitive results are to partition definitions. Implement automated checks that flag sampling imbalances or unusual shifts before results are reported. Regularly benchmark holdout performance against a growing suite of robustness tests, including stress conditions and simulated distribution changes. By prioritizing both reliability and speed, teams can iteratively refine models while preserving the credibility of evaluation signals.
Finally, integrate holdout practices with broader data governance and ethics considerations. Ensure that the holdout respects user privacy, consent constraints, and data minimization principles, while still providing meaningful insight into generalization. Evaluate whether demographic or sensitive attributes appear in a manner that could bias outcomes, and apply mitigations transparently where needed. Document the ethical rationale for any exclusions or adjustments to partitions, and communicate how these choices affect reported performance. Align holdout strategies with organizational risk appetites and compliance frameworks so that the evaluation not only informs technical improvement but also aligns with policy expectations and societal responsibilities.
As you finalize your evergreen holdout methodology, cultivate a culture of continuous improvement. Schedule periodic reviews of partition design, metrics, and drift handling to reflect evolving data landscapes and product requirements. Invite cross-functional feedback from product managers, engineers, and domain experts to ensure the holdout remains relevant and actionable. Maintain a living handbook that records best practices, lessons learned, and decision rationales, enabling newcomers to reproduce and extend prior work. By treating holdout datasets as dynamic instruments rather than static artifacts, teams can sustain credible generalization assessments that endure beyond individual projects.
Related Articles
This evergreen guide explains practical, ethical, and scalable methods for integrating human feedback into dataset development, ensuring higher quality labels, robust models, and transparent improvement processes across training cycles.
August 12, 2025
This evergreen guide outlines practical, scalable strategies for safeguarding data quality in user generated content, detailing validation, moderation, and enrichment techniques that preserve integrity without stifling authentic expression.
July 31, 2025
This article explains practical strategies for building provenance aware data pipelines that systematically attach provenance metadata to every derived analytical artifact, ensuring traceability, reproducibility, and trust across complex analytics workflows.
July 23, 2025
A disciplined, staged rollback approach protects analytical systems by preserving data integrity, reducing latency in corrections, and enabling rapid containment of quality issues without complete disruption to downstream insights.
July 29, 2025
High fidelity clickstream and event data underpin trustworthy attribution, reliable behavioral models, and clearer insights; this guide outlines practical techniques, governance, and ongoing validation strategies for durable data quality.
August 12, 2025
Effective catalog hygiene across platforms minimizes data gaps, reduces errors, and unlocks cleaner, faster insights for inventory planning, forecasting, and competitive benchmarking in dynamic e-commerce ecosystems.
July 31, 2025
Effective feature-pipeline health monitoring preserves data integrity, minimizes hidden degradation, and sustains model performance by combining observability, validation, and automated safeguards across complex data ecosystems.
August 06, 2025
Targeted augmentation offers a practical path to rebalance datasets without distorting real-world patterns, ensuring models learn from representative examples while maintaining authentic distributional characteristics and high-quality data.
August 12, 2025
This evergreen guide outlines practical approaches for building educational programs that empower non technical stakeholders to understand, assess, and responsibly interpret data quality metrics in everyday decision making.
August 12, 2025
This guide explains practical approaches to building provenance enriched APIs that attach trustworthy data quality metadata to each record, enabling automated downstream validation, auditability, and governance across complex data pipelines.
July 26, 2025
Ensuring high quality outcome labels in settings with costly, scarce, or partially observed ground truth requires a blend of principled data practices, robust evaluation, and adaptive labeling workflows that respect real-world constraints.
July 30, 2025
In high-stakes decision contexts, establishing robust provenance and traceability for derived datasets is essential to trust, accountability, and governance; this evergreen guide examines actionable methods, from lineage capture to validation practices, that organizations can implement to document data origins, transformations, and impact with clarity, precision, and scalable rigor across complex analytics pipelines and regulatory environments.
July 29, 2025
This evergreen guide explores proven strategies for masking sensitive information without sacrificing the actionable insights data-driven teams rely on for decision making, compliance, and responsible innovation.
July 21, 2025
This evergreen guide outlines practical methods to weave ethical review into data quality workflows, ensuring datasets consistently align with fairness standards, governance policies, and transparent accountability across organizational operations.
July 31, 2025
Geographic coordinates power location-aware analytics, yet small errors can cascade into flawed insights. This evergreen guide presents practical, repeatable methods to validate, enrich, and harmonize coordinates for reliable, scalable geographic intelligence across domains.
August 12, 2025
Establishing shared data definitions and glossaries is essential for organizational clarity, enabling accurate analytics, reproducible reporting, and reliable modeling across teams, projects, and decision-making processes.
July 23, 2025
Privacy-preserving strategies for data quality testing balance legitimate needs with safeguards, guiding teams to design reproducible experiments, protect individuals, and maintain trust through synthetic and anonymized datasets.
August 06, 2025
Data quality metrics must map to business goals, translate user needs into measurable indicators, and be anchored in concrete KPIs. This evergreen guide shows how to build a measurement framework that ties data health to outcomes, governance, and continuous improvement, ensuring decisions are supported by reliable information and aligned with strategic priorities across departments and teams.
August 05, 2025
This evergreen guide explores practical methods to harmonize exploratory data analysis with robust data quality regimes, ensuring hypotheses are both innovative and reliable across diverse data environments.
August 12, 2025
Establishing robust alert thresholds for data quality requires careful calibration, contextual awareness, and ongoing validation to balance sensitivity with specificity, reducing noise while catching genuine integrity issues promptly.
July 29, 2025